Rosslare, Wexford vs Wakefield, Ne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Rosslare, Wexford, Ireland and Wakefield, Ne, Usa is approximately 6,495 km or 4,036 mi.
  • To reach Rosslare, Wexford in this distance one would set out from Wakefield, Ne bearing 45.9°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Rosslare, Wexford bearing 119.3° or ESE .
  • Rosslare, Wexford has a marine west coast climate (Cfb) whereas Wakefield, Ne has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a).
  • The annual mean temperature is 1.9 °C (3.4°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 23.3 °C (41.9°F) less in Rosslare, Wexford.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 181.7 mm (7.2 in) more which is equivalent to 181.7 l/m² (4.46 US gal/ft²) or 1,817,000 l/ha (194,249 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 10.3° lower in Rosslare, Wexford than in Wakefield, Ne.
